The chance that Oregon’s Senate will be split evenly between parties has faded, but final results aren’t expected until the end of the week.

Democrats are expected to hold onto a slim 16-14 majority once the votes are counted.

Campaigners on both sides said Tuesday they want to make sure the counts were conducted properly, though neither had specific allegations of mistakes or wrongdoing.

“When you get down to a swing factor of a couple hundred votes … you just want everybody to take a deep breath and slow down and march through the process in an orderly fashion,” said Senate Republican Leader Ted Ferrioli.
